Kelly is hiring for an Associate Chemist position with one of our clients in Chesterfield, MO.

  • Full time- W2
  • 1st shift- 8am
  • 6 months contract (May be extended or converted)
  • $20-30/hr (Based on experience)

Job Description:
  • Role is with a formulation and delivery team. Will work with research scientists in developing next generation herbicide products and in supporting both R&D activities, and to some extent, commercially launched products.
  • Evaluates the chemical and physical properties of various organic and inorganic substances in order to investigate their applications in formulated products.
  • Relies on instructions and pre-established guidelines to perform the functions of the job. Works under immediate supervision.
  • Diligently records all laboratory tasks performed and related procedures and findings in electronic laboratory notebook system
  • Will work on various projects and follow SOP's and basic lab techniques, using equipment that includes – e.g., pH meters, mixers/agitators, homogenizers, and milling equipment.

Qualifications and Education Requirements:
  • Requires a bachelor's degree and at least 1 year of experience in the field or in a related area.
  • Has knowledge of commonly used conc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field
  • Requires hands-on lab experience and interest in doing labwork
  • Rheometer and interfacial measurement experience is a plus, as is proficiency in chemistry/chemical engineering principles, including mass-balance calculations.
  • Some industrial experience in formulation development preferred -e.g., with pesticides, foods, cosmetics, consumer products, and/or paints & coatings.
